What Are Home Care Services?
Home care services encompass a range of support options provided at an individual’s residence. These services could be medical, corresponding to nursing care, submit-surgical procedure monitoring, or medicine administration, or non-medical, like personal hygiene help, housekeeping, meal preparation, and companionship. In Romania, the market for home care is expanding, with each public and private providers offering various packages.
Factors Influencing Home Care Costs in Romania
The price of home care services in Romania depends on several key elements:
Type of Service: Medical services, corresponding to injections or physiotherapy, are more costly than non-medical care like bathing assistance or companionship.
Period and Frequency: Whether care is needed full-time, part-time, or sometimes impacts the total cost. 24/7 care is significantly more costly than a number of hours per day.
Level of Expertise Required: Services provided by registered nurses or licensed professionals typically cost more than those delivered by caregivers or aides.
Geographic Location: City areas like Bucharest or Cluj-Napoca tend to have higher costs resulting from demand and cost of living.
Company vs. Independent Caregiver: Hiring through a care company typically costs more however provides added security, training, and legal compliance.
Average Home Care Costs in Romania
While prices can differ, a general overview of average home care service costs in Romania is as follows:
Hourly Care: Ranges from €5 to €10 per hour depending on the type of care and city.
Every day Live-in Care: For full-time support, live-in caregivers might cost between €800 and €1,200 per month.
Medical Home Visits: Registered nurses or doctors making home visits might cost between €20 and €50 per visit, depending on complexity.
Specialised Care Services: Services akin to Alzheimer’s or publish-stroke rehabilitation at home can cost upwards of €1,500 month-to-month, given the specialised attention and skills required.
These rates can fluctuate based on market demand, caregiver qualifications, and any additional services such as transportation, physiotherapy, or dietary plans.
Is Home Care in Romania Affordable?
Compared to Western Europe, home care in Romania is generally more affordable, making it a viable option not only for locals but in addition for expatriates or foreign households considering Romanian care services for relatives. The lower labor costs mixed with growing professionalism in the discipline make Romania an attractive destination for quality but budget-aware care.
Nonetheless, affordability depends on a family’s earnings and available monetary support. Some patients could also be eligible for partial subsidies, particularly if they are labeled as having a disability or are retired under Romania’s social security system.
Ways to Manage and Reduce Costs
Households can discover a number of strategies to manage the financial impact of home care:
Insurance Coverage: Some private health insurance plans in Romania might cover particular home care services.
State Aid and Social Programs: Elderly or disabled individuals may qualify for state assistance, depending on their health standing and income level.
Choosing the Proper Provider: Comparing provides from varied care businesses or freelance caregivers helps ensure a balance of affordability and quality.
Custom Packages: Many businesses permit for customizable care packages, letting households pay only for the services they truly need.
